These are a beautiful and easy to care for shrub forming plant with lush ever green foliage and the rewards of exotic red & yellow flowers.
Known commonly as Peacock Flower this South American native in the wild can reach the dizzy heights of around 5 metres but in colder climates it can be grown indoors in a normal plant pot or for best results can be grown in a container so that it can be positioned outside during the summer months.
This species benefits from a light pruning each year after the blooming season which encourages new growth and also makes it a more suitable option when growing as a houseplant or in your apartment.
Requires a good watering in the summer months but can handle dry periods. Does not like frost or too much cold and will die in sub zero temperatures. Full growing and cultural advice provided on this website. Image: Forest & Kim Starr
